105th Division (1948–50)
Active 1948.10 - 1950.3
Country People's Republic of China
Branch People's Liberation Army
Type Division
Role Infantry
Part of 35th Corps
Engagements Chinese civil war

The 105th Division was created in October 1948 basing on defected Independent Brigade of 96th Reorganized Corps, Republic of China Army. The division was a part of PLA 35th Corps, under which command it took part in the 1949 battle of Nanjing.

In March 1950 the division was disbanded.

As of its disbandment the division was composed of:

  • 313th Regiment;
  • 314th Regiment;
  • 315th Regiment.
